T bone accident. A T-bone accident is a two-car collision, where the front of one car strikes the side of another. T-bone accidents often occur at intersections where a driver fails to yield at a stop sign or red light. Meanwhile, another driver attempts to cross the same intersection, leading to an impact that easily could have been avoided.

A T-bone accident, also known as a side impact collision (or broadside crash) involves a car being hit on its side by the front end of another vehicle. The name stems from the fact that in this type of collision the two vehicles are said to form the letter ‘T’ following the incident. If Vehicle 1 is hit broadside (t-boned) in an intersection where Vehicle 2 had a stop sign and Vehicle 1 didn't, then there's a strong possibility that Vehicle 2 ran the stop sign when it hit Vehicle 1. So, the driver of Vehicle 2 might be thought to bear most (if not all) of the fault for a t-bone or side impact accident.
